Emerging Destinations
In recent years, travelers have been seeking out new and unique destinations to explore, leading to the rise of emerging destinations that are predicted to become popular in 2025. These lesser-known gems offer a blend of culture, natural beauty, and authenticity that attract adventurous travelers looking for off-the-beaten-path experiences.
1. Uzbekistan
Uzbekistan, located in Central Asia, is a country steeped in history and culture. With its stunning Silk Road cities like Samarkand and Bukhara, colorful bazaars, and hospitable locals, Uzbekistan is gaining popularity among travelers seeking a blend of ancient heritage and modern charm. Hidden gems in Uzbekistan include the Aral Sea, a once-thriving body of water that has now become a stark reminder of environmental issues, and the Fergana Valley, known for its lush landscapes and traditional crafts.
2. Rwanda
Rwanda, often overshadowed by its East African neighbors, is emerging as a top destination for eco-tourism and wildlife enthusiasts. Home to the majestic mountain gorillas in Volcanoes National Park, Rwanda offers a unique opportunity to witness these endangered primates up close in their natural habitat. The Nyungwe Forest National Park, with its diverse flora and fauna, and the serene Lake Kivu are hidden gems in Rwanda that offer a different perspective of the country beyond its wildlife.
3. Georgia
Georgia, nestled between Europe and Asia, is a country known for its breathtaking landscapes, ancient churches, and warm hospitality. The capital city of Tbilisi is a vibrant mix of old and new, with its cobblestone streets, sulfur baths, and modern architecture. Hidden gems in Georgia include the wine region of Kakheti, where visitors can taste traditional Georgian wines, and the remote region of Svaneti, home to ancient watchtowers and stunning mountain scenery.
Sustainable Travel
In recent years, the concept of sustainable travel has gained significant traction as travelers become more conscious of their impact on the environment and local communities. Sustainable travel focuses on minimizing negative effects on the environment, preserving cultural heritage, and supporting local economies.
Eco-Friendly Initiatives in Popular Summer Destinations
- Costa Rica: Known for its eco-friendly practices, Costa Rica offers numerous eco-lodges and tours focused on conservation and sustainable practices. Visitors can engage in activities like wildlife conservation projects and responsible whale watching.
- Norway: With a strong commitment to environmental sustainability, Norway promotes eco-friendly transportation options such as electric ferries and bicycles. Visitors can explore the stunning fjords and glaciers while minimizing their carbon footprint.
- New Zealand: Renowned for its pristine natural beauty, New Zealand implements various initiatives to protect its environment. Travelers can stay in eco-friendly accommodations, participate in tree planting activities, and support local conservation efforts.
Impact of Responsible Tourism on Local Communities and Environments
- Preservation of Natural Resources: By choosing eco-friendly accommodations and tours, travelers contribute to the conservation of biodiversity and protection of natural habitats. This helps in preserving the environment for future generations.
- Socioeconomic Benefits: Responsible tourism generates income and employment opportunities for local communities, promoting sustainable development. By supporting local businesses and artisans, travelers help in preserving cultural heritage and traditions.
- Reduced Carbon Footprint: Opting for sustainable transportation options and activities minimizes carbon emissions, mitigating the negative impact of travel on the environment. This reduction in greenhouse gas emissions contributes to combating climate change.
